发明名称 ACOUSTOOPTIC ELEMENT
摘要 PURPOSE:To obtain high diffraction efficiency by providing the titled element with a back electrode formed on the back of an ultrasonic transducer which is opposed to its combined face and an ultrasonic wave control layer formed on the back electrode and consisting of a metallic material using copper as a main component and having thickness distribution. CONSTITUTION:Electric energy outputted from a driving power supply 18 is impressed to a common electrode 13 and the back electrode 14 formed on both the sides of the ultrasonic wave transducer through lead wires 22, 23 and converted into mechanical vibration. A part of the converted mechanical vibration is projected to the AO medium 11 side as ultrasonic waves and the residual is transmitted to the ultrasonic wave control layer 17. The ultrasonic waves transmitted into the ultrasonic wave control layer 17 formed on the back electrode 14 and consisting of the metallic material having thickness distribution and using copper as a main component are reflected on the opposite face, transmitted again into the transducer 12, made incident upon the AO medium 11, and then superposed to the ultrasonic waves directly projected from the transducer 12 to the AO medium 12. Consequently, the intensity distribution of the ultrasonic wave bundle can be improved and the diffraction efficiency can be sharply improved.
